Welcome to the Green Tech Valley

The showcase region in southern Austria, more commonly known by its nickname as the Green Tech Valley, is ranked as the world’s No. 1 region for energy and environmental technology and with an R & D ratio of 5.16% it is a leading region for research in Europe. You can gain a feel for this concentration of innovative power in the enclosed Green Tech Valley Guide.

Contained in its 180 pages, you will find over 400 cutting-edge technologies from SMEs and large leading companies. This makes it an ideal companion guide for any projects or collaboration, where leading, high-quality Green Technology innovation and products are required.

ATM Recyclingsystems<br />

S M L<br />

Briquetting press: ArnoBrik Series Briquetting Presses create<br />

high-density briquettes out of loose swarf or metal chips,<br />

dust and grinding slurry.<br />

Scrap shear: A scrap shear is used for cutting metals. Capacity up<br />

to 50 tonnes per hour.<br />

Baler press: A baler press is used for baling metals sheets and profiles.<br />

Capacity from 1 to 35 tonnes per hour.<br />

Shredder: Arno®Shred machines are designed for shredding metals to<br />

resist the extreme conditions on scrap yards - suitable for ferrous and<br />

non-ferrous metal-swarf.<br />

ATM stands for Arnold <strong>Tech</strong>nology for Metalrecycling – based on more<br />

than 80 years of experience, it is a leading company of ASCO Group.<br />

The company's engineers plan, produce and maintain metal-recyclingsystems<br />

for the treatment of secondary raw materials. The basis of the<br />

integrated solutions is the market leading engineering knowledge, the<br />

in-house-production of recycling machines and the worldwide spare<br />

parts and service support.<br />
